JOB SUMMARY Under limited supervision, the SOC Security Officer provides security and protection of work site(s), personnel, and assets at the assigned job site. This position monitors the access control system and electronic inventory control system, operates the CCTV system, coordinates radio and telephone communications, maintains the shift log and confidential/sensitive documentation, and answers the after-hours site main number and emergency phone number. Performs all work in accordance with established safety and operational procedures. The position is a key contributor to the security operations team in the event of a crisis/emergency that would threaten the safe and secure business operations. Verbal communication skills and the ability to appropriately respond to emergency situations are critical. Employment Type: Full time Shift: Night Shift Description: JOB SUMMARY The Security Police Officer's primary responsibility is to ensure the safe and secure environment for all patients, staff, and visitors to the SJMHS-West Market. Under supervision of the Chief of Security Police, will provide services to include security patrols, preservation of peace, assurance of safety, customer service, report writing, detection and prevention of criminal activity, and effect arrests within the parameters of security police policy, procedures, directives, as well as state and federal law.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ES Represents the Health System by providing assistance and guidance to all patients, staff and visitors to the SJMHS West Market Campuses. Patrols and monitors the internal and external activities of the grounds, parking lots, structures, and buildings to ensure compliance with health center policies, state law, and federal laws, responding to and reporting any and all violations to a command officer. Responds to any and all reports of criminal activity and effect arrests as appropriate within the parameters of security police policy/procedures, state and federal law, and Michigan Commission of Law Enforcement Standards (MCOLES); utilizing the necessary force to effect arrest, using handcuffs, and other restraints in accordance with department procedures, policies and regulations. Responds to a variety of potential and/or real emergencies, fire and building alarms, ordinary events (patient standby/restraint), person(s) with weapons, medical emergencies, and/or any other public safety related incident. Exercise reasonable independent judgment within legal parameters of law to determine when there is reasonable suspicion to detain and/or search, when probable cause exists to arrest, and the appropriate application of force used to preserve life and property. Roles & Responsibilities: The selected candidate will be responsible for protecting information systems, networks, and computers from security threats. The candidate will perform tasks such as ensuring cyber security is baked into the design of new/existing operational environments; perform security authorization activities in compliance with Risk Management Framework (RMF) policies and procedures to include System Security Plans (SSPs), Risk Assessment Reports, A&A packages, and Security Controls Traceability Matrix (SCTM). As the ISSM/ISSO, maintain operational security posture to ensure information systems (IS), security policies, standards, and procedures are established and followed. Performs vulnerability/risk assessment analysis to support Assessment & Authorization (A&A). Provides configuration management (CM) expertise for information system security software, hardware, and firmware and coordinates with Systems & Networks engineers, and other stakeholders to ensure fully developed requests are vetted prior to Change Control Board (CCB) meetings.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Includes the following and other duties may be assigned: Perform entrance control: Enforce the District's entry and identification system which includes operating security screening equipment to detect weapons, contraband, and prohibited items, checking items such as handbags, briefcases, computers, packages, baby carriages, wheelchairs, etc. Perform roving patrol: Patrol court facilities and grounds of the facility in accordance with applicable post orders. Perform stationary post assignments: Stand guard at stationary posts which include (but not limited to) monitoring closed-circuit television, duress alarm systems and other security equipment, courtrooms, judge chambers, and jury rooms. Perform escort duties: When directed, provide armed escort services for judges, court personnel, jurors, and other designated individuals. Perform garage parking and pedestrian control: Where applicable, direct traffic and control lights on court facility properties, as described in the post orders and/or standard operating procedures. Enforce law and order: Enforce federal law while in the performance of assigned duties. This includes (but not limited to) detaining any person attempting to gain unauthorized access to Government property, or a court proceeding(s), or attempting to commit acts that imperil the safety and security of Government employees, property, and the public. Prepare reports and records: Prepare various reports and records regarding contract performance issues, such as labor hours worked, accidents, fire, bomb threats, unusual incidents, or unlawful acts that occurred within the court facility area. Court attendance: Responsible for securing unattended courtrooms, an inspection of courtrooms prior to a proceeding, testing of security devices, and other duties concerning security of the court area. Preserve order: Responsible for providing security presence in the courtroom, enforcing federal law and judicial orders within the courtroom, enforcing local court rules regarding prohibited items, and providing protection to court proceedings as circumstances dictate.
